Epiphany 3.22.5 and WebKit 2.15.4.

I'm running Epiphany with the env variable:

"export G_DEBUG=fatal-criticals"

The compilation was done with CMake args:

'-DPORT=GTK -DCM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Release -DENABLE_MINIBROWSER=ON -DCMAKE_C_FLAGS_RELEASE="-O0 -g -DNDEBUG  -DG_DISABLE_CAST_CHECKS" -DCMAKE_CXX_FLAGS_RELEASE="-O0 -g -DNDEBUG -DG_DISABLE_CAST_CHECKS"'

After visiting several pages, eventually, the WebProcess hits a SIGSEV.

This bug is not reproducible in a predictable way.
